Lexington Health is a comprehensive network of care that includes six community medical and urgent care centers, nearly 80 physician practices, more than 9,000 health care professionals and Lexington Medical Center, a 607-bed teaching hospital in West Columbia, South Carolina. It was selected by Modern Healthcare as one of the Best Places to Work in Healthcare and was first in the state to achieve Magnet with Distinction status for excellence in nursing care. Consistently ranked as best in the Columbia Metro area by U.S. News & World Report, Lexington Health delivers more than 4,000 babies each year, performs more than 34,000 surgeries annually and is the region's third largest employer.

Lexington Health also includes an accredited Cancer Center of Excellence, the state’s first HeartCARE Center, the largest skilled nursing facility in the Carolinas, and an Alzheimer’s care center. Its postgraduate medical education programs include family medicine and transitional year residencies, as well as an informatics fellowship.

Job Summary

The Ultrasound Specialist is responsible for the independent operation of the ultrasound equipment and for performing and communicating results of diagnostic findings to the provider along with assisting the provider with ultrasound guidance procedures.

Minimum Qualifications

Minimum Education: Completion of Ultrasound School

Minimum Years of Experience: 1 Year of successful work experience in ultrasound of the abdomen/Pelvis; transabdominal and transvaginal approach.

Substitutable Education & Experience (Optional): 1 Year of successful work experience in ultrasound of the abdomen/pelvis; transabdominal and transvaginal approach can be substituted for 6 months of experience in ultrasound of abdomen/pelvis; transabdominal and transvaginal approach as a student in a physician practice or related medical setting.

Required Certifications/Licensure: Registered by ARDMS;

Current CPR certification

Required Training: None

Essential Functions

  • Demonstrate competence to provide developmentally appropriate care/treatment for the following patient population:
    • Adolescent - 13 years to 17 years
    • Adult - 18 years to 65 years
    • Geriatric - over 65 years
  • Performs all requested sonographic examinations as ordered by the attending physician.
  • Organizes daily work schedule and performs related duties as required to ensure efficient and effective service to patients.
  • Assumes responsibility for the safety and well-being of all patients in the sonographic area.
  • Coordinates with other staff to assure appropriate patient care is provided.

Duties & Responsibilities

  • Addresses problems of patient care as they arise and makes decisions to appropriately resolve the issue at hand.
  • Reviews images, inputs findings into electronic health records system and sends to physician for evaluation.
  • Monitors equipment and reports equipment failure to the appropriate person.
  • Maintains ultrasound equipment and work area.
  • Determines ultrasound supply needs and forwards orders to purchasing.
  • Performs all other work related duties as assigned.
